Talk by Stormy Peters, James Bayer
socallinuxexpo.org/scale/23x/presentations/reproducibility-social-contract
Join Stormy Peters (Head of Open Source Marketing and Strategy, AWS) and James Bayer (Product Leader, Flox) for a conversation on reproducibility as a social contract—the shared expectations that let teams and communities collaborate without re-litigating environments or “works on my machine.” They’ll explore what it takes to make reproducibility the norm, the tradeoffs involved, and why it matters in both enterprises and open source. As automation produces more of what we ship, they’ll ask whether reproducibility is now non-negotiable—and what it means for humans and machines alike.
